Metsä Group Adjusts Production at Kerto LVL Mills


Espoo, Finland 03 March 2015 -- Metsä Wood, the wood products business area of Metsä Group, will initiate statutory labour negotiations at its Kerto® LVL mills in Punkaharju and Lohja in order to adjust production in response to decreased demand in main markets. The planned temporary layoffs concern the whole personnel at both mills. The statutory labour negotiations are expected to be concluded during March and the possible curtailments are scheduled to take place mainly by the end of June 2015.

Metsä Group is a responsible forest industry group whose products' main raw material is renewable and sustainably grown northern wood. Metsä Group focuses on tissue and cooking papers, fresh forest fibre paperboards, pulp, wood products, and wood supply and forest services. Its high-quality products combine renewable raw materials, customer-orientation, sustainable development and innovation. Metsä Group's sales totalled EUR 5 billion in 2014, and it employs approximately 10,500 people. The Group operates in some 30 countries. Metsäliitto Cooperative is the parent company of Metsä Group and is owned by approximately 122,000 Finnish forest owners.
